A tech consultancy firm in the United Kingdom is looking for a Data Scientist to develop sophisticated algorithms and predictive models. The ideal candidate will have a strong mathematical and statistical background, experience in Python and R, and the ability to integrate models into software applications. This role requires commuting to the office 3-4 days a week as per the hybrid policy. Join a collaborative team to create impactful software solutions.

How to prepare for a job interview at JAM IT Consultancy Ltd
✨Brush Up on Your Maths and Stats
Make sure you’re comfortable with the mathematical concepts and statistical methods relevant to predictive modelling. Review key algorithms and be ready to discuss how you’ve applied them in past projects.
✨Show Off Your Coding Skills
Since Python and R are crucial for this role, practice coding challenges beforehand. Be prepared to demonstrate your coding skills during the interview, whether through a live coding session or by discussing your previous work.
✨Understand the Business Context
Research the tech consultancy firm and understand their business model. Think about how your data-driven solutions can create value for their clients and be ready to share ideas on potential applications of predictive models.
✨Prepare for Collaboration Questions
As this role involves working in a team, be ready to discuss your experience collaborating with others. Think of examples where you’ve successfully worked in a team to solve problems or develop software solutions.
